Chivas Regal Mizunara
Chivas Regal Mizunara is a remarkable blended Scotch whisky that stands out as the world’s first to be selectively finished in Japanese Mizunara oak casks. This innovative approach marries the rich traditions of Scottish whisky-making with the unique characteristics of Japanese craftsmanship, creating a truly exceptional spirit.
The Miz unara oak, known for its porous nature, imparts a distinct flavor profile to the whisky. This wood is revered in Japan for its ability to enhance the complexity of spirits, and in Chivas Regal Mizunara, it adds layers of aromatic spices, floral notes, and a hint of sandalwood.
Flavor Profile
Nose: The aroma is inviting, with notes of honey, vanilla, and a subtle hint of citrus. The influence of Mizunara oak introduces a delicate spiciness that intrigues the senses.
Palate: On the palate, Chivas Regal Mizunara reveals a harmonious blend of flavors. The sweetness of dried fruits and caramel is complemented by the spiciness of ginger and nutmeg, creating a well-rounded experience.
Finish: The finish is long and warming, with lingering notes of oak and a touch of smoke, leaving a memorable impression.
Craftsmanship
Chivas Regal Mizunara is crafted using a blend of the finest Scotch whiskies, each aged for a minimum of 12 years. The finishing process in Mizunara oak casks adds a unique twist, showcasing the brand’s commitment to innovation while respecting traditional methods. This whisky is a testament to the art of blending, where each component is carefully selected to create a balanced and sophisticated spirit.
Serving Suggestions
Neat or On the Rocks: Enjoying Chivas Regal neat or with a single ice cube allows the complex flavors to shine through.
Cocktails: It can also be used in cocktails, adding a unique twist to classic recipes. A Mizunara Old Fashioned or a Whisky Sour can highlight its distinctive characteristics.
